Top 10
Top 10 Best Rated is a comparison platform that brings you useful top 10 lists in india covering a wide variety of products and services that can help you save. Visit now .
Top 10 Best Rated is a comparison platform that brings you useful top 10 lists in india covering a wide variety of products and services that can help you save. Visit now .